본문 바로가기
컴퓨터 비전

[Python] Numpy 에러 - AttributeError: partially initialized module 'numpy' has no attribute 'array'

by miiinn 2022. 11. 4.

간단하게 numpy 배열 생성 후 출력하려 했는데 다음과 같은 에러가 났다.

Traceback (most recent call last):
File "C:\Users\julia\PycharmProjects\ComputerVision\02_Numpy\numpy.py", line 1, in <module>
import numpy as np
File "C:\Users\julia\PycharmProjects\ComputerVision\02_Numpy\numpy.py", line 5, in <module>
n_arr = np.array(arr)
AttributeError: partially initialized module 'numpy' has no attribute 'array' (most likely due to a circular import)

 

알고보니 파일명이 numpy.py라 모듈명이랑 같아서 생기는 문제였다.

앞으로 파일명, 변수명 등에는 모듈명을 하지 않도록 해야겠다.

 

파일명을 바꾸니 잘 돌아간다.